The Role of Quality Plugs in Ensuring Efficient Boiler Performance
Boiler tube maintenance is a critical aspect of ensuring efficient boiler performance. These tubes play a vital role in the overall functioning of a boiler, as they are responsible for transferring heat from the combustion chamber to the water. Over time, however, these tubes can become worn out or damaged, leading to a decrease in boiler efficiency and potentially costly repairs. This is where the importance of using quality plugs for boiler tube maintenance comes into play.
Quality plugs are specifically designed to seal off boiler tubes during maintenance or repair work. They are made from durable materials that can withstand high temperatures and pressure, ensuring a secure and reliable seal. By using quality plugs, boiler operators can effectively isolate individual tubes without disrupting the overall operation of the boiler.
One of the key benefits of using quality plugs is their ability to prevent leaks. Leaky tubes can significantly reduce boiler efficiency, as they allow hot gases to escape instead of transferring heat to the water. This not only leads to wasted energy but also puts additional strain on the boiler, potentially causing further damage. Quality plugs create a tight seal, preventing any leakage and ensuring that heat is efficiently transferred to the water.
